jlynet-swagger2word 代码生成与接口设计文档导出工具

个人作品展示   2024-12-23 00:16   333   0  

基于Java GUI Swing框架开发的jlynet-swagger2word代码生成与接口设计文档导出工具,是一个功能强大的开发工具,专为简化API文档的生成、导出以及代码生成流程而设计。以下是对该项目的详细介绍:

项目概述

项目名称jlynet-swagger2word

开发语言:Java

图形用户界面框架:Swing

主要功能

  • 支持基于Swagger 2.0及更高版本的约束文件(如JSON或YAML格式)自动导出Word和PDF格式的接口文档。

  • 能够生成各种类型的代码框架,辅助开发者快速搭建项目基础结构。

功能特点

图形用户界面(GUI)

  • 采用Java Swing框架开发,提供直观、易用的图形界面,降低用户操作难度。

  • 用户可以通过GUI轻松输入Swagger文件路径、选择导出格式、定制文档样式等。

文档导出

  • 自动解析Swagger约束文件,生成结构清晰、内容丰富的Word文档。

  • 支持将文档进一步导出为PDF格式,满足不同的分享和打印需求。

  • 允许用户自定义文档模板,实现个性化文档设计。

代码生成

  • 集成代码生成器,支持生成多种编程语言的代码框架,如Java、Python、C#等。

  • 自动根据Swagger定义的API接口生成相应的服务端或客户端代码,提高开发效率。

灵活性与定制性

  • 提供丰富的配置选项,允许用户根据需要调整文档和代码的生成细节。

  • 支持接口过滤和重命名,满足复杂项目的需求。

兼容性

  • 全面支持Swagger 2.0及以上版本,适应最新的API定义标准。

  • 兼容多种Java开发环境,包括IDE(如Eclipse、IntelliJ IDEA)和构建工具(如Maven、Gradle)。

扩展性

  • 设计上预留了扩展接口,方便开发者根据需要进行功能扩展或集成其他工具。

使用场景

  • 开发团队内部:快速生成标准化的API文档和代码框架,提升团队开发效率。

  • API文档交付:为客户或第三方合作伙伴提供高质量的接口文档,增强项目可信度。

  • 代码自动化:在大型项目中,自动化生成代码框架,减少重复劳动,降低出错率。

开发与维护

  • 开发团队:由专业的Java开发者组成,具备丰富的Swing框架和Swagger工具使用经验。

  • 版本更新:定期发布新版本,修复已知问题,引入新功能,提升用户体验。

  • 社区支持:拥有活跃的社区,用户可以在社区中分享使用经验、提出问题和建议。

软件界面

树状操作展示模板

总结

jlynet-swagger2word是一款功能全面、易于使用的API文档和代码生成工具,通过其图形用户界面和强大的导出功能,帮助开发者更加高效地管理和分享API文档,同时提供代码生成支持,加速项目开发进程。无论是对于初创公司还是成熟企业,无论是小型项目还是大型分布式系统,jlynet-swagger2word都是一个值得信赖的开发辅助工具。


博客评论
还没有人评论,赶紧抢个沙发~
发表评论
说明:请文明发言,共建和谐网络,您的个人信息不会被公开显示。